Details
GUILLAUME COURTOIS, CALLED IL BORGOGNONE (SAINT-HIPPOLYTE 1628-1679 ROME)
A kneeling man with his arms outstretched
numbered '3'
red and white chalk on grey paper, the corners cut
1618 x 1018 in. (41 x 25.8 cm)
Provenance
Paolo Filocamo (his inscription).
The Princes of Liechtenstein, Vaduz (according to the 1998 auction catalogue).
Genty collection, Switzerland; Kornfeld & Klipstein, Bern, 14 June 1967, lot 145 (as Paolo Filocamo).
Werner Richard Deusch (1903-1977), Stuttgart (L. 4757); Christie's, London, 7 July 1998, lot 14.
Anonymous sale; Christie's, London, 16 April 1999, lot 37.
